Crucial Element to Consider

  • Line: It directs motion-- curved courses invite leisurely strolls, while straight lines recommend procedure.
  • Texture: Rough bark juxtaposed with soft grass includes sensory depth.
  • Color: Beyond aesthetics, color influences state of mind-- lively reds stimulate, while cool blues soothe.
  • Scale and Percentage: An imposing sculpture dwarfs fragile shrubs, so size relationships need to balance.
  • Focal Points: Whether a water function or a striking tree, focal points anchor the space aesthetically.

Summary of Style Principles in Landscaping
Principle Impact Example
Balance Develops consistency Symmetrical flower beds
Unity Visual cohesion Consistent plant theme
Focal Point Draws attention Water water fountain
Scale In proportion elements Large trees with small shrubs
Texture Differed sensory feel Mix of rough stones and smooth leaves

Popular Landscaping Styles and Their Essence

  • Formal Gardens: Proportion and precision guideline. Picture strolling through a labyrinth of completely clipped hedges where every corner whispers precise care.
  • Cottage Gardens: Overflowing with color and charm, this style invites spontaneity, much like an artist's canvas sprinkled with lively blossoms.
  • Desert Landscaping: Embrace drought-resistant plants and stones; a nod to resilience in dry environments, where every aspect narrates of survival.
  • Modern Minimalist: Tidy lines, simple shapes, and restrained plant combinations create a peaceful, nearly meditative area-- less truly is more here.

Professional Tips to Enhance Eco-Friendly Landscaping

  • Select native or adaptive plants to reduce chemical inputs and watering needs.
  • Incorporate rain gardens or bioswales to manage stormwater overflow effectively.
  • Limit hardscaping surface areas to prevent heat islands and promote groundwater recharge.
  • Use permeable materials for paths and outdoor patios to encourage natural water seepage.
  • Implement layered planting strategies to simulate natural environments and increase biodiversity.

Practice Environmental Advantage Execution Idea
Rainwater Harvesting Minimizes potable water utilize Install barrels linked to downspouts
Native Plant Selection Supports local animals and minimizes irrigation Consult regional plant guides
Organic Mulching Improves soil wetness and fertility Use shredded leaves or bark
